Boiled Bok Choy

This is an extremely easy method of cooking bok choy. My mother-in-law taught me this method and it is now my go-to way to cook vegetables when I'm in a hurry.

Instructions
 

  • To a large pot, add salt, ginger, oil, and water. Bring to a boil.
  • Rinse the bok choy and separate into the leaves. When you get to the stem, you can cut it in half.
  • When the water is boiling, add the baby bok choy and cook for 20 seconds (if your leaves are very thick, you can do 30 seconds). Drain the water thoroughly.
  • Add the oyster sauce and toss to coat. Enjoy!
